ABSTRACT

PURPOSE: The early diagnosis of prostate cancer and subsequent access to the treatment options helps to achieve optimal cancer outcomes. As the treatment options for patients with advanced prostate cancer continues to evolve, patients need to access a multidisciplinary team (MDT) meeting to receive best-practice care. METHODS: In this paper a MEDLINE review was performed to assess clinical decision making in the context of MDT discussions for patients with advanced prostate cancer. RESULTS: From 441 returned articles and abstracts, 50 articles were assessed for eligibility and 16 articles included for analysis. Sixteen articles were identified, 9 of the 16 articles used quantitative methodology including three retrospective analysis of clinical registry data, patient medical records and/or MDT meeting notes and three cross-sectional surveys. Other study designs included one observation study and one study using a combination of qualitative and quantitative methodologies and one mini-review. There were also four editorials included in the review and two consensus statements. CONCLUSION: This paper highlights the important role the inter-disciplinary MDT has on shared decision making for men with advanced prostate cancer. The application of MDT care is a rapidly growing trend in uro-oncology and an efficient MDT service requires further research to assess its efficiency so that it may expand through all aspect of uro-oncology.

ABSTRACT

Objective: To compare the accuracy of the European Randomized Study of Screening for Prostate Cancer (ERSPC) RC, MRI-ERSPC-RC, and Prostate Biopsy Collaborative Group (PBCG) RC in patients undergoing transperineal prostate biopsy. Patients and methods: We identified 392 patients who underwent mpMRI before transperineal prostate biopsy across multiple public and private institutions between January 2017 and August 2019. The estimated probabilities of detecting PCa and significant PCa were calculated using the MRI-ERSPC-RC, ERSPC-RC, and PBCG-RC. Receiver operating characteristic (ROC) curves for each calculator were generated and the area underneath the curve (AUC) was compared. Calibration and clinical utility were assessed with calibration plots and decision curve analysis, respectively. Results: PCa was detected in 285 patients (72.7%) with significant PCa found in 200 patients (51.1%). ROC curve analysis found the MRI-ERSPC-RC outperformed the ERSPC-RC and PBCG-RC. For the prediction of PCa, the AUC was 0.756, 0.696, and 0.675 for the MRI-ERSPC-RC, ERSPC-RC, and PBCG-RC, respectively. The AUC for the prediction of significant PCa was 0.803, 0.745, and 0.746 for the MRI-ERSPC-RC, ERSPC-RC, and PBCG-RC, respectively. Conclusions: Our study validated the ERSPC-RC, MRI-ERSPC-RC, and PBCG-RC in a cohort undergoing transperineal prostate biopsy with the MRI-ERSPC-RC performing the best. These RCs may enable improved shared decision making and help to guide patient selection for biopsy.

ABSTRACT

PURPOSE: A cost minimisation analysis compares the costs of different interventions' to ascertain the least expensive over time. We compared different prostate targeted drug treatments with TURP to identify the optimal cost saving duration of a medical therapy for symptomatic benign prostatic enlargement (BPE). METHODS: The Evolution registry is a prospective, multicentre registry, conducted by the European Association of Urology Research Foundation (EAUrf) for 24 months in 5 European countries. Evolution was designed to register the management of symptomatic BPE in clinical practice settings in 5 European countries. Direct cost evaluation associated with prostate targeted medical therapies and TURP was also recorded and analysed. RESULTS: In total, 1838 men were enrolled with 1246 evaluable at 24 months. Medical therapies were more cost saving than TURP for treatment durations ranging from 2.9 to 70.4 years. Cost saving depended on both medication class and individual country assessed. Daily tamsulosin monotherapy was more cost saving than TURP for ≤ 13.9 years in Germany compared to ≤ 32.7 years in Italy. Daily finasteride monotherapy was more cost saving for ≤ 5.9 years in France compared to ≤ 36.9 years in Spain. Combination therapy was more cost saving for ≤ 5.9 years for Italian patients versus ≤ 13.8 years in Germany. CONCLUSIONS: BPE medical management was more cost saving than TURP for different specific treatment durations. Information from this study will allow clinicians to convey medical and surgical costs over time, to both patients and payors alike, when considering BPE treatment.

ABSTRACT

PURPOSE: This study aims to comparatively evaluate clinical outcomes of mini-PCNL and FURS for treating urinary tract calculi in a single session. METHODS: A systematic search using electronic databases was performed for studies comparing mini-PCNL and FURS for the treatment of urinary tract calculi. The primary outcome measurements were stone-free rates (SFRs) and complication rates for both techniques. Secondary outcome measurements were to compare patient demographics, operative duration, and inpatient stay. Meta-analysis was performed with Review Manager version 5.3 software. RESULTS: Sixteen studies on 1598 patients (n = 877 for mini-PCNL and n = 721 for FURS) met inclusion criteria. Demographics including age (p = 0.26), body mass index (BMI) (p = 0.51), and gender ratio (p = 0.6), were similar in both groups. Overall, SFR was significantly greater in the mini-PCNL group compared to the FURS group (n = 763/877, 89.3 ± 8.4% versus n = 559/721, 80.1 ± 13.3% [OR 2.01; 95% CI 1.53-2.64; p < 0.01]). Duration of inpatient stay was significantly greater in the mini-PCNL group compared to the FURS group (n = 877, 4 ± 1.6 days versus n = 721, 2.5 ± 2.2 days, respectively [WMD: 1.77; 95% CI 1.16-2.38, p < 0.01]. Overall complication rates were not significantly different between mini-PCNL and FURS (n = 171/877, 19.5 ± 19.1% versus n = 112/721, 15.5 ± 18.9%, respectively [OR 1.43; 95% CI 0.85-2.4, p = 0.18]). CONCLUSIONS: Mini-PCNL is associated with greater SFRs and longer inpatient stay compared to FURS. Complication rates were similar for both techniques. The advantages and disadvantages of both technologies should be familiar to urologists and conveyed to patients prior to urological intervention for nephrolithiasis.

ABSTRACT

Autologous gastrointestinal tissue is the gold standard biomaterial for urinary tract reconstruction despite its long-term neuromechanical and metabolic complications. Regenerative biomaterials have been proposed as alternatives; however many are limited by a poor host derived regenerative response and deficient supportive elements for effective tissue regeneration in vivo. Urological biomaterials are sub-classified into xenogenic extracellular matrices (ECMs) or synthetic polymers. ECMs are decellularised, biocompatible, biodegradable biomaterials derived from animal organs. Synthetic polymers vary in chemical composition but may have the benefit of being reliably reproducible from a manufacturing perspective. Urological biomaterials can be 'seeded' with regenerative stem cells in vitro to create composite biomaterials for grafting in vivo. Mesenchymal stem cells are advantageous for regenerative purposes as they self-renew, have long-term viability and possess multilineage differentiation potential. Currently, tissue-engineered biomaterials are developing rapidly in regenerative urology with many important clinical milestones achieved. To truly translate from bench to bedside, regenerative biomaterials need to provide better clinical outcomes than current urological tissue replacement strategies.

ABSTRACT

OBJECTIVE: To evaluate the mechanical properties of gastrointestinal (GI) tissue segments and to compare them with the urinary bladder for urinary tract reconstruction. METHODS: Urinary bladders and GI tissue segments were sourced from porcine models (n = 6, 7 months old [5 male; 1 female]). Uniaxial planar tension tests were performed on bladder tissue, and Cauchy stress-stretch ratio responses were compared with stomach, jejunum, ileum, and colonic GI tissue. RESULTS: The biomechanical properties of the bladder differed significantly from jejunum, ileum, and colonic GI tissue. Young modulus (kPa-measure of stiffness) of the GI tissue segments was on average 3.07-fold (±0.21 standard error) higher than bladder tissue (P < .01), and the strain at Cauchy stress of 50 kPa for bladder tissues was on average 2.27-fold (±0.20) higher than GI tissues. There were no significant differences between the averaged stretch ratio and Young modulus of the horizontal and vertical directions of bladder tissue (315.05 ± 49.64 kPa and 283.62 ± 57.04, respectively, P = .42). However, stomach tissues were 1.09- (±0.17) and 0.85- (±0.03) fold greater than bladder tissues for Young modulus and strain at 50 kPa, respectively. CONCLUSION: An ideal urinary bladder replacement biomaterial should demonstrate mechanical equivalence to native tissue. Our findings demonstrate that GI tissue does not meet these mechanical requirements. Knowledge on the biomechanical properties of bladder and GI tissue may improve development opportunities for more suitable urologic reconstructive biomaterials.

ABSTRACT

PURPOSE: Data assessing the effectiveness of single-use flexible ureteropyeloscopy (FURS) are limited. This study evaluates and compares single-use FURS with conventional reusable FURS. METHODS: A systematic search using electronic databases (Pubmed and Embase) was performed for studies evaluating single-use FURS in the setting of urinary tract stone disease. Outcome measures included a comparative evaluation of their mechanical, optical and clinical outcomes. RESULTS: Eleven studies on 466 patients met inclusion criteria. In vitro comparative data were available on three single-use flexible ureteropyeloscopes (LithoVue™, Polyscope™ and SemiFlex™) and clinical data were available on two (LithoVue™ and Polyscope™). The overall stone-free rate and complication rate associated with single-use FURS was 87 ± 15% and 9.3 ± 9%, respectively. There were no significant differences in procedure duration, stone size, stone clearance and complication rates when single-use FURS and reusable FURS were compared (duration: 73 ± 27 versus 74 ± 13 min, p = 0.99; stone size: 1.36 ± 0.2 versus 1.34 ± 0.18 cm, p = 0.93; stone-free rate: 77.8 ± 18 versus 68.5 ± 33%, p = 0.76; complication rate 15.3 ± 10.6 versus 15 ± 1.6%, p = 0.3). CONCLUSIONS: Single-use FURS demonstrates comparable efficacy with reusable FURS in treating renal calculi. Further studies on clinical efficacy and cost are needed to determine whether single-use FURS will reliably replace its reusable counterpart.

ABSTRACT

BACKGROUND: Oncological internet information quality is considered variable, but no comprehensive analysis of gynecological malig- nancies exists. The present authors' objectives were to compare the quality of common malignancy websites and to assess for language or disease differences; and secondly, to perform a quality comparison between medical and layperson terminology. MATERIALS AND METHODS: World Health Organization (WHO) Health on the Net (HON) principles may be applied to websites using an automated toolbar function. Using a search engine (www.Google.com) 8,400 websites were assessed using keywords 'endometrial, 'uterine', 'cervical', 'ovarian', 'vaginal', 'vulvar', plus 'cancer', in English, French, German, and Spanish; repeated for alternate terms e.g. 'cervix', 'womb'. RESULTS: Searches for "vaginal' 'uterine', 'cervical', and 'endometrial' each returned millions of websites. The total percentage of all assessed HON-accredited sites was notably low across all search terms (median 15%; range 3-19%). Significant differences by malignancy type (p < 0.0001), language (p < 0.0001), and tertiles (thirds) of the first 150 websites returned (p < 0.0001). French language had most accredited websites. Using alternate terms demonstrated significant differences (p < 0.001) in accredited websites for most gynecological cancers. CONCLUSIONS: Internet data on gynecological malignancies is overwhelming. Further, a lack of validation of the majority of gynecological oncologic sites should be appreciated with discrepancies in quality and number of websites across diseases, languages, and also between medical and layperson terms. Physicians should encourage and more importantly their professional bodies should participate in the development of informative, ethical, and reliable health websites on the internet and direct patients to them.

ABSTRACT

BACKGROUND: Multidrug-resistant gram-negative bacterial (MDR-GNB) infections of the prostate are an increasing problem worldwide, particularly complicating transrectal ultrasound (TRUS)-guided prostate biopsy. Fluoroquinolone-based regimens, once the mainstay of many protocols, are increasingly ineffective. Fosfomycin has reasonable in vitro and urinary activity (minimum inhibitory concentration breakpoint ≤64 µg/mL) against MDR-GNB, but its prostatic penetration has been uncertain, so it has not been widely recommended for the prophylaxis or treatment of MDR-GNB prostatitis. METHODS: In a prospective study of healthy men undergoing a transurethral resection of the prostate for benign prostatic hyperplasia, we assessed serum, urine, and prostatic tissue (transition zone [TZ] and peripheral zone [PZ]) fosfomycin concentrations using liquid chromatography-tandem mass spectrometry, following a single 3-g oral fosfomycin dose within 17 hours of surgery. RESULTS: Among the 26 participants, mean plasma and urinary fosfomycin levels were 11.4 ± 7.6 µg/mL and 571 ± 418 µg/mL, 565 ± 149 minutes and 581 ± 150 minutes postdose, respectively. Mean overall prostate fosfomycin levels were 6.5 ± 4.9 µg/g (range, 0.7-22.1 µg/g), with therapeutic concentrations detectable up to 17 hours following the dose. The mean prostate to plasma ratio was 0.67 ± 0.57. Mean concentrations within the TZ vs PZ prostate regions varied significantly (TZ, 8.3 ± 6.6 vs PZ, 4.4 ± 4.1 µg/g; P = .001). Only 1 patient had a mean prostatic fosfomycin concentration of <1 µg/g, whereas the majority (70%) had concentrations ≥4 µg/g. CONCLUSIONS: Fosfomycin appears to achieve reasonable intraprostatic concentrations in uninflamed prostate following a single 3-g oral dose, such that it may be a potential option for prophylaxis pre-TRUS prostate biopsy and possibly for the treatment of MDR-GNB prostatitis. Formal clinical studies are now required.

ABSTRACT

OBJECTIVES: To evaluate the temporal relationship between interval to biochemical recurrence (BCR) following radical prostatectomy (RP) and prostate cancer-specific mortality (PCSM). PATIENTS AND METHODS: The study comprised of 2,116 men from the Victorian Radical Prostatectomy Register, a whole-of-population database of all RPs performed between 1995 and 2000 in Victoria, Australia. Follow-up prostate-specific antigen and death data were obtained via record linkage to pathology laboratories and the Victorian Registry of Births, Deaths and Marriages. Poisson regression models with PCSM as the outcome were fit to the data. Models included age at surgery, Gleason score and tumour stage as covariates. RESULTS: Median post-surgery and post-BCR follow-up was 10.3 and 7.5 years, respectively. 695 men (33 %) experienced BCR during follow-up, of which 82 % occurred within 5 years of RP; 66 men died from prostate cancer. Men with combined high Gleason sum (≥4 + 3) and extra-prostatic (≥pT3a) disease had substantially increased mortality rate with early BCR, while those experiencing BCR after a longer interval had significantly lower mortality. Men with combined low Gleason sum (≤3 + 4) and organ-confined disease (≤pT2c) risk disease were not at any substantial risk of death in this time frame regardless of timing of BCR following RP. CONCLUSIONS: This study evaluates the temporal relationship between BCR and PCSM using a whole-of-population cohort of men treated with RP. Men with low-risk features of prostate cancer at time of RP have low mortality even if they experience early BCR. This subgroup may be counselled regarding their favourable long-term prognosis.

ABSTRACT

AIM: Bladder cancer is the second most common urological malignancy, with urothelial carcinoma (transitional cell carcinoma) comprising almost 90% of all primary bladder tumours. Over recent decades, radical cystectomy has emerged as the predominant treatment modality for patients with high-grade, invasive urothelial cancers and for those with less-invasive disease who fail treatment with bladder-preservation strategies. Bladder substitution following radical cystectomy has become increasingly common and in many centers has evolved to become the standard method of urinary diversion. The main goal of this paper is to review intraoperative considerations for patients undergoing radical cystectomy with a focus on issues specific to surgical tricks with neobladder construction and postoperative complications. METHODS: Systematic literature review in Pubmed and Embase including bladder cancer, urinary diversion, neobladder, surgical technique and complications as key words. RESULTS: Intraoperative techniques and modifications have made neobladder construction more amenable and the standard in suitable patients. Postoperative complications still occur in a significant number of patients but may be minimised and recognised early for better outcomes. CONCLUSION: Orthotopic bladder substitution does not compromise oncological outcome and importantly can be performed with relatively good results regarding functional and quality of life issues. Modifications to intraoperative technique can assist with neobladder construction to aid better outcomes. Where possible orthotopic bladder substitution should be the diversion of choice. Of paramount importance is the active postoperative management and regular long-term follow-up of patients with an orthotopic bladder substitution.

ABSTRACT

PURPOSE: High intensity focused ultrasound for the treatment of primary prostate cancer is increasing in a subset of men seeking definitive treatment with reduced morbidity. We review outcomes in men undergoing salvage radical prostatectomy after failed whole gland high intensity focused ultrasound. MATERIALS AND METHODS: Prospective data were collected for men presenting with an increasing prostate specific antigen and biopsy proven prostate cancer after high intensity focused ultrasound from 2007 to 2010 who underwent salvage open radical prostatectomy with a 22-month median followup, including prostate specific antigen, prostate volume, pathology results, continence and erectile function. RESULTS: Data for 15 men were available, including median age 64 years (IQR 55-69), Gleason score before high intensity focused ultrasound of 6 (8), Gleason score 7 (7), median cores positive 39% (IQR 17%-63%) and median prostate specific antigen 7 ng/ml (IQR 5-8). Whole gland high intensity focused ultrasound achieved median nadir prostate specific antigen 1.1 ng/ml (IQR 0.5-3.1). Biopsy after high intensity focused ultrasound demonstrated Gleason score 6 (in 3 patients), 7 (9) and 8/9 (3), and 42% (IQR 25%-50%) cores positive and a median time from high intensity focused ultrasound to radical prostatectomy of 22 months (IQR 7-26). Perioperative morbidity was limited to 1 transfusion in a patient with a rectal injury. Pathologically extensive periprostatic fibrosis was found with persistent prostate cancer, as pT3 disease (in 9 of 14), Gleason scores 6 (2), 7 (9) and 8 of 9 (4), with focally positive margins in 3 of 11 (pT3a). Postoperative prostate specific antigen was unrecordable in 14 of 15 patients with further treatment in 2. Postoperative continence (more than 12 months of followup) yielded no pad use in 6 of 10 men with universally poor erectile function. CONCLUSIONS: Radical prostatectomy as salvage is feasible for men in whom high intensity focused ultrasound failed, but with a higher morbidity than for primary surgery. Pathology results are alarming given the number of cases with extraprostatic extension yet early followup data suggest acceptable oncologic control. These results should be factored in when counseling men who wish to undergo primary high intensity focused ultrasound.

ABSTRACT

OBJECTIVES: To evaluate the role of 18F-fluorodeoxyglucose (18F-FDG) positron emission tomography (PET) in the assessment of germ cell tumors after chemotherapy. METHODS: We reviewed patients' records for the histologic findings and clinical outcome. 18F-FDG PET results were correlated with tissue histologic features where available; and if not available, the correlation was with the clinical outcome. RESULTS: A total of 45 PET studies were performed on 38 patients (age range 19 to 64 years, median 31). All patients had received chemotherapy. In the nonseminomatous germ cell tumor (NSGCT) group, of the 31 patients with one scan, 18 PET scans were reported as positive, with only 2 not having active disease. Of the 12 negative scans, 6 showed teratoma, 1 tumor, and 5 did not show active disease. The equivocal scan revealed thyroid adenoma. In the seminoma group, the PET scans correlated well with the clinical and histologic outcomes. Four patients underwent salvage chemotherapy, and in this subgroup, the PET findings also correlated with the outcome. CONCLUSIONS: (18)F-FDG PET is a promising tool as an adjunct to current imaging techniques in detecting residual viable germ cell tumor after chemotherapy. In NSGCT, a positive PET scan was accurate in 16 of 18 patients, although negative PET studies did not exclude the presence of disease, mainly because of the presence of teratoma. In seminoma, a negative 18F-FDG PET study correlated with a favorable clinical outcome. PET was also predictive of the response to salvage chemotherapy and was highly specific for active tumor in both NSGCT and seminoma.

ABSTRACT

PURPOSE: We evaluate the accuracy of F-18 fluorodeoxyglucose (FDG)-positron emission tomography (PET) for staging and management of renal cell carcinoma. MATERIALS AND METHODS: FDG-PET was performed in 25 patients with known or suspected primary renal tumors and/or metastatic disease and compared with conventional imaging techniques, including computerized tomography (CT). Histopathological confirmation was obtained in 18 patients and confirmation of the disease was by followup in the remainder. The impact of FDG-PET on disease management was also assessed. RESULTS: Of the 17 patients with known or suspected primary tumors FDG-PET was true positive in 15, true negative in 1 and false-negative in 1. Comparative CT was true positive in 16 patients and false-positive in 1. The accuracy of FDG-PET and CT was similar (94%). All patients would have undergone radical nephrectomy after conventional imaging findings but FDG-PET results altered treatment decisions for 6 (35%), of whom 3 underwent partial nephrectomy and 3 avoided surgery due to confirmation of benign pathology or detection of unsuspected metastatic disease. Of the 8 cases referred for evaluation of local recurrence and/or metastatic disease FDG-PET changed treatment decisions in 4 (50%), with disease up staged in 3 and recurrence excluded in 1. Compared with CT, FDG-PET was able to detect local recurrence and distant metastases more accurately and differentiated recurrence from radiation necrosis. CONCLUSIONS: FDG-PET accurately detected local disease spread and metastatic disease in patients with renal cell carcinoma and altered treatment in 40%. FDG-PET may have a role in the diagnostic evaluation of patients with renal cell carcinoma preoperatively and staging of metastatic disease.

ABSTRACT

PURPOSE: Struvite calculi form in an alkaline environment created by urease producing uropathogens. We developed a viable upper tract urinary acidification model by performing gastric patch pyeloplasty in the rabbit. This model produces urinary acidification sufficient for the treatment and prevention of struvite renal calculi. We evaluated the physiological, metabolic and surgical outcomes. MATERIALS AND METHODS: gastric segment was harvested based on branches of the left gastro-epiploic artery. The flap was folded along the transverse axis and the adjacent edges were closed. The mouth of this reconfigured pouch provided optimal dimensions for anastomosis with the diminutive renal pelvis. Half of the rabbits were treated with internal stenting and H-2 blockade. Urinary pH was assessed by weekly cage collection and direct collection from the cannulated ureters. Urine culture was done, and serum gastrin and electrolytes were assessed at regular intervals. The rabbits were sacrificed at 3 to 26 weeks. Histological examination was routinely performed. RESULTS: A total of 15 rabbits were available for complete assessment. Sustained urinary acidification was produced in 7 animals (47%) with a mean pH decrease of 2.27. In another 2 rabbits (13%) the urine was initially acidic but subsequently became alkaline due to ureteral obstruction. Electrolytes and gastrin were unchanged in these rabbits and urine culture was positive in 2. Histological testing revealed nonspecific inflammatory changes of the renal pelvis. Anastomotic complications were the most common surgical complication and the most common cause of failed acidification. The cohort treated without stents and H-2 blockade was at significantly greater risk for anastomotic leakage. CONCLUSIONS: Gastric patch pyeloplasty may significantly increase urinary acidity in the rabbit model without altering the serum electrolyte balance or gastrin level. The procedure utilizes common techniques of reconstructive urology and may be possible with laparoscopy. Further study is required to assess the in vivo effect of this procedure for treating and preventing upper tract struvite calculi.

ABSTRACT

OBJECTIVE: To describe the management of newly diagnosed prostate cancer in 1993 during the early prostate specific antigen (PSA) era. DESIGN: Survey of medical practitioners involved in the management of a total sample of incident prostate cancer cases selected from a population-based cancer registry. The survey was conducted in 1996, and the sample was followed up until 1998, to obtain five-year survival data on all patients. SETTING: The State of Victoria, including both public and private health sectors. PATIENTS: All men who were newly diagnosed with prostate cancer in the six months January-June 1993. MAIN OUTCOME MEASURES: Reported management by method of diagnosis; staging investigations; and treatment by observation, hormonal therapy, radical radiotherapy or radical prostatectomy. RESULTS: 1048 of 1117 (94%) cases diagnosed were surveyed. Most of the men (858 [82%]) were older than 65 years: 117 (11%) cancers were detected by screening asymptomatic men, and a further 269 (26%) were found by testing of men with symptoms ("case-found"). The 259 (25%) men treated with definitive local therapies (prostatectomy and curative radiotherapy) were younger (< 75 years), and their disease was clinically more localised (clinical stage, T1-2) and they were often found by screening or case-finding. Men given hormonal therapy (407; 39%) or managed without treatment (373; 36%) tended to be older and more likely to have been diagnosed by transurethral resection of the prostate (TURP). The overall relative survival at five years was 86% and was decreased in men with cancers of higher histological grade or more advanced clinical stage, or who had higher PSA levels. CONCLUSIONS: Although a third of patients were detected by screening or case-finding early in the PSA era, definitive local therapies were used infrequently (25% of the total sample). Most received appropriate treatment.
